Bygg smartere AI-verktøy med Web Researcher MCP Server
Problem med AI-modeller som henger etter
Hvis du har brukt AI-assistenter i det siste, har du sannsynligvis møtt begrensningen: de vet mye, men bare frem til en viss dato. For utviklere som bygger applikasjoner som trenger ferske data – enten det gjelder API-endringer, nye sikkerhetshull eller trender innen teknologi – blir dette fort en hindring.
Web Researcher MCP løser problemet
Web Researcher MCP er en lett server skrevet i Go. Den fungerer som en bro mellom AI-assistenter og nettet. I stedet for at AI-en stanser ved treningsdataene sine, kan den nå hente informasjon i sanntid.
Serveren støtter flere funksjoner:
- Søker på tvers av flere søkemotorer samtidig
- Henter ut innhold fra nettsider med høy presisjon
- Kobler til spesialiserte databaser for akademiske artikler, patenter og nyheter
- Velger automatisk beste kilde for hver spørring
- Bruker et firetrinns-system for scraping som håndterer alt fra enkle sider til komplekse JavaScript-applikasjoner
Den fungerer sammen med Claude, Cursor og andre MCP-klienter. For utviklere som bruker disse verktøyene daglig, betyr det at AI-en kan holde seg oppdatert uten manuell innsats.
Hvorfor Go?
Go er valgt fordi det passer perfekt til oppgaven. Verktøyet behandler flere samtidige spørringer uten å bli tungt eller tregt. Når du kjører forskningsspørringer gjennom en AI, teller hver millisekund for brukeropplevelsen.
Det intelligente rutingssystemet gjør også sitt. En spørring om en ny JavaScript-rammeverk blir sendt til en vanlig web-søk, mens en akademisk undersøkelse kan hente fra arXiv eller Google Scholar. Web Researcher velger automatisk det beste verktøyet basinet.
Firetrinns scraping
Web scraping kan være krevende. Different websites behave differently. Web Researcher har en intelligent 4-tier approach:
- Tier 1: Enkel HTML-parsing for static content
- Tier 2: Bedre parsing for semi-structured data
- Tier 3: JavaScript-rendering for dynamic content
- Tier 4: Advanced techniques for heavily obfuscated or JS-dependent sites
This means whether you're extracting data from a blog post or a complex SPA, Web Researcher adapts intelligently.